Abstract
For the sake of increasing the precision of identifying flutter derivatives of bridge decks and the stability of convergence in the process of nonlinear least-square iteration, based on the decaying free motion records of bridge deck segment model, a new method was put forward to identify flutter derivatives of bridge deck. Based on a thin plate and the Chongqing CaiyUanba long bridge over Yangtze river, the wind tunnel tests of their section models were carried out, and their flutter derivatives were identified by the new method. The results have indicated the effectiveness of the method.
